Compartir a través de


Aplicaciones de escritorio de Win32 (Visual C++)

Puede crear una aplicación Win32 cuando desee crear una aplicación de escritorio nativa con una interfaz de usuario ventana- basada y se pueda ejecutar en versiones de Windows de Windows 95 a Windows 8.Puede utilizar Visual Studio Express 2012 para el escritorio de Windows o ediciones cualquiera de las de Visual Studio excepto Visual Studio Express 2012 para Windows 8.

Una aplicación Win32 es el término convencional para una aplicación que utiliza bucles de mensajes para controlar los mensajes de Windows directamente en lugar de utilizar un marco como Microsoft Foundation Classes (MFC), Active Template Library (ATL), o .NET Framework.Aunque el término es “Win32”, puede hacer referencia a una aplicación de 32 bits o de 64 bits.Una aplicación de Win32 en C++ puede utilizar el tiempo de ejecución de C (CRT) y las clases estándar y las funciones de (STL) de la plantilla, los objetos COM, y las funciones de Windows públicas cualquiera de los, que se conocen colectivamente como la API de Windows.Para obtener una introducción a las aplicaciones de Win32 en C++, vea Obtenga el programa para Windows en C++.

Una aplicación de Win32 es una forma de crear una aplicación de escritorio nativa para Windows; la otra manera es una aplicación MFC.MFC es la opción predeterminada para las aplicaciones - especial de tipo empresa aplicación- con partes de controles de la interfaz de usuario o controles de usuario personalizados.MFC proporciona clases auxiliares útiles para la serialización, manipulación de texto, la impresión, y los elementos modernos de interfaz de usuario como la cinta de opciones.Estas clases no están disponibles para una aplicación de Win32.Para crear programas MFC o ATL necesita Microsoft Visual Studio Professional 2012 o posterior.Visual Studio Express 2012 para el escritorio de Windows no incluye compatibilidad con MFC o ATL.

Artículos relacionados

Título

Descripción

Desarrollo de Windows

Contiene información sobre la API de Windows y COM.(Algunas API de Windows y archivos DLL de terceros se implementan como objetos COM).

Subproceso: Aplicaciones de C++ de convertir para Windows 7

Describe cómo crear una aplicación de escritorio de Win32 de rico- cliente que utilice animaciones de Windows y Direct2D para crear una interfaz de usuario carrusel- basada en.

Aplicaciones de consola en Visual C++

Contiene información sobre las aplicaciones de consola.Una aplicación de consola Win32 (o Win64) no tiene ninguna ventana propio y ningún bucle de mensajes.Ejecuta en la ventana de la consola, y controlan la entrada y la salida a través de la línea de comandos.

Visual C++

Describe las principales características de Visual C++ en Visual Studio y vínculos al resto de la documentación de Visual C++.

Centro para desarrolladores de Visual C++ en el sitio Web de MSDN

Contiene los tutoriales, las entradas de blog y casos que son pertinentes para las aplicaciones de escritorio de Win32.